Show moreThe Weeknd Donates $350,000 for Hurricane Melissa Relief in Jamaica
In the wake of Hurricane Melissa's devastating impact as a Category 5 storm that struck the Caribbean in late October, a major donation has been announced. Abel Tesfaye, the global music superstar known as The Weeknd, is directing $350,000 from his XO Humanitarian Fund to the World Food Programme. This financial support will bolster the WFP's critical relief activities in Jamaica, where the hurricane unleashed its most destructive power. The storm's path of devastation affected nearly six million people throughout the region, with Jamaica bearing the brunt of the damage.
The World Food Programme, which was awarded the Nobel Peace Prize in 2020 for its fight against hunger, is collaborating with Jamaican authorities to provide essential food kits. These packages, containing items like rice, lentils, canned fish, meat, and vegetable oil, have already been delivered to over 9,000 individuals. A logistics expert with the WFP explained the importance of a swift and organized response, stating, "Our pre-positioned supplies and established distribution channels are absolutely vital for mounting an effective, large-scale operation in the immediate aftermath of a catastrophe." To date, the agency's emergency food distributions have reached 254,000 people across Jamaica, Cuba, and Haiti.
Barron Segar, who leads World Food Program USA, expressed profound gratitude for the artist's contribution. "This generous act from The Weeknd delivers crucial aid for our lifesaving mission in Jamaica, providing a measure of stability and hope to communities facing immense hardship," Segar commented. He emphasized that philanthropic support from the private sector is a cornerstone of the WFP's ability to serve as a rapid first responder during international emergencies. World Food Program USA, headquartered in Washington, D.C., is the primary U.S.-based nonprofit dedicated to generating support and funding for the United Nations agency's goal of a world without hunger.
The XO Humanitarian Fund was established by The Weeknd in partnership with World Food Program USA in 2022. Its initial funding was sourced from the record-breaking proceeds of his "After Hours Til Dawn" stadium tour, a global concert series that solidified his status as one of music's top touring artists. Since its inception, the fund has strategically deployed more than $6.5 million to address acute hunger crises around the world. This includes a substantial $4.5 million allocation for the WFP's emergency operations in Gaza and another $2 million for food assistance aimed at vulnerable women and children in Ethiopia. The fund has also demonstrated a commitment to domestic crises, having previously contributed $1 million to support Los Angeles County firefighters and residents affected by severe wildfires.
